Sidus - indicator for MetaTrader 5

This indicator is based on the first version of the Sidus trading method. It shows market entry points.

“Sidus Method” trading strategy algorithm:

The best thing about the Sidus method is that you don't need to add any additional filters. Losses can occur when using this method, but are uncommon. This strategy makes foreign exchange trading quite profitable. The idea is very easy to understand and it is easy to find the market entry point and open a position.

Main parameters of the "Sidus Method" strategy:

The 18 ЕМА and 28 ЕМА moving averages are two moving lines that form a tunnel. This feature helps you find and identify the beginning and end of long-term trends. The 5 WMA and 8 WMA will show you where to enter the market in the direction of the trend and help you evaluate the strength of short-term trends.

Market entry signals according to the “Sidus method” :

We should only enter a position if the tunnel is very narrow or intertwined:

Also, be sure to close your position as soon as the tunnel boundaries start to overlap or they converge and become similar to a moving average. This is a very good sign that the current trend is changing. If you notice this, you should close your open position and open a new one in the opposite direction.

Be alert in case you have a position and the 5 WMA and 8 WMA are tunneling. If the tunnel boundaries haven't intersected yet, then all is well, but in most cases, this is the first sign that they will meet soon. So get ready to close your position.

The indicator was first implemented in MQL4 and published in the code base of mql4.com on October 25, 2007.
